Bargain beauty buys

April 5, 2015 by EmmaB 9 Comments

I love make up and skincare products but I am very frugal about buying them.  I don’t think I’m really a high maintenance type of woman but I do like to have good make up and use quite expensive products.  I’m at aan age where I am starting to feel the ageing process!! Previously I shared How I got £102 beauty products for £17.99 but more recently I have become aware of buying beauty bargains in one of my favourite stores.

TKMaxx in Cheltenham has undergone a refit and it has made the store much easier for browsing.  It was just before Christmas when I bought some beauty buys having found some nice nail varnishes for the teen.  Then I squealed in delight when I found a bargain that I have been coveting for a while.  Whenever I am at duty free or see samples of Elizabeth Arden capsules I will help myself but can never really justify spending the besst part of £60 on them (not frugal atall!)

10359961-1412327149-395386

I spotted some Elizabeth Arden beauty products on a stand in TK Maxx and knew that at £29.99 I would buy them. I bought a set that had 60 capsules and an eye cream. I use the capsules every other day to make them last longer and my skin is feeling amazing from using them. Once I have slathered it on my face I will then run my fingers through my hair as the leftovers make an amazing serum and I also wipe down Erin’s hair or ponytail as she has the craziest head of hair known to a five year old!  Therefore I suggest checking out TK Maxx for bargain price premium beauty brands.
